html 
{
     background-color:white;
  
  background-position:center center;
   background-attachment:fixed;
   background-repeat:no-repeat;
  -webkit-background-size: cover;
  -moz-background-size: cover;
  -o-background-size: cover;
  background-size: cover;
  }

body 
{
   
  /*  font-family:Trebuchet MS;
   background-image:url(images/menu/pics/bg1.jpg);
    background-color:#444444;  
     background-position:center top;
    background-repeat:no-repeat;*/
    font-family:Century Gothic;
   
    
}
#dnte:hover
{
}
#top
{
  position:relative;
  top:-8px;
  left:-5px;
  width:101%;
  z-index:10;

  
    
}
#countdown
{
    position:absolute;
    top:4px;
    left:20px;
    width:225px;
    height:170px;
/*    background-image:url(images/menu/countdown2.png);*/
    font-size:10pt;
    color:black;
    border-right: 2px solid black;
 
    
}
#popup
{
    position:relative;
    left:10px;
    cursor:pointer;
    
}
#dnt
{
 position:relative;
 top:5px;
 left:25px;
z-index:1000;
    
}
#sthis
{
    position:relative;
    top:8px;
    left:10px;
}
#cdf
{
    position:relative;
    text-decoration:underline;
    font-weight:bold;
    cursor:pointer;

}
.cdf
{
    position:relative;
    left:10px;
    top:5px;
}
#menu-height
{
    position:relative;
    width:100%;
    height:55px;
}
#menu-wrap
{
    position:fixed;
    
    width:100%;
    height:34px;
    background-image:url(images/menu/MenuBackground.gif); 
    background-repeat:repeat-x;
    background-color:#444444;
    z-index:100;
    
}
#menu-inner
{
    height: 30px;
    position:relative;
    margin-left:auto;
    margin-right:auto;
}
#picture
{
    position:relative;
    height:129px;
    /*  background-image:url(images/menu/tb.jpg); */
}
#tctrls
{
    position:relative;
    width:1004px;
    height:200px;
    margin-left:auto;
    margin-right:auto;
   
   
}

#show
{
    position:absolute;
    top:10px;
    left:0px;
    display:none;
    
}
.cdlbl
{
    font-weight:bold;
}
.nl
{
    position:absolute;
    width:280px;
    height:100px;
  /*  background-image:url(images/menu/getinvolved_whole.png);*/
    background-repeat:no-repeat;
    font-size:10pt;

    right:5px;
    padding-left:10px;
    padding-top:17px;

    
}
.class-about
{
     position:absolute;
    bottom:15px;
    right:100px;
    cursor:pointer;
}
.class-right
{
    position:absolute;
    bottom:15px;
    right:0px;
    cursor:pointer;
    
}
.class-left
{
    position:absolute;
    bottom:15px;
    left:0px;
    cursor:pointer;
    
}
.class-hide
{
    position:absolute;
    top:-23px;
    right:10px;
    cursor:pointer;
    
}
.class-fs
{
     position:absolute;
    bottom:15px;
    left:250px;
    cursor:pointer;
    
}
#logo-wrap
{
    position:relative;
    width:411px;
    margin-left:auto;
    margin-right:auto;
}
#logo
{
    position:relative;
    top:43px;
    left:-15px;
 
    z-index:10;

    
}
#main
{
    position:relative;
    width:1004px;
    top:-5px;


    margin-left:auto;
    margin-right:auto;




    
}
#topbdy
{
    position:relative;
    width:1002px;
    height:164px;
    border-bottom:2px solid black;
  
     background-image:url(images/menu/topbakyellow-text.png);
}
#lblWelcome
{
    position:absolute;
    left:300px;
    bottom:5px;
    font-size:13pt;
    font-weight:bold;
}
.ph-wrap
{
    position:relative;
   
    width:1000px;
    background-color:#333333;
    
    left:0px;
    padding-bottom:0;
    padding-top:0;
    border-bottom:2px solid black;
    border-left:1px solid black;
    border-right:1px solid black;
   
    

}
#picholder
{
    position:relative;
    left:35px;
}
#mainbdy
{
    position: relative;
    width: 1002px;
    background-image: url(images/menu/middlebackground.png);

}
.cs-inputtop
{
    position:relative;
    right:0px;
    margin-top:3px;
}
#input1
{
    position:relative;
    left:-4px;
}
#rfvFirstName
{
    position:absolute;
    top:5px;
    left:15px;
    color:Red;
    z-index:10;
}
#input2
{
     position:relative;
    left:-5px;
}
#input3
{
    position:relative;
    left:30px;
}
#zip
{
    position:relative;
    left:-25px;
}
.pics
{
    position:relative;
    left:5px;
    margin-left:5px;
    cursor:pointer;
}
#footer
{
    position:relative;
    width:101%;
    left:-5px;
    background-image:url(images/menu/footer.png);
    background-position:center center;
    background-repeat:no-repeat;
    background-color: #fff;
}
#disclaimer-wrap
{
    position:relative;
    width:800px;
    margin-left:auto;
    margin-right:auto;
}
#azn
{
    position:absolute;
    left:10px;
    bottom:10px;
}


.RadMenu_Default .rmText {
    padding: 7px 11px !important;
}

.RadMenu a.rmLink {
    font-size: 12px !important;
}


#growing {
    bottom: 0;
    height: 330px;
    left: 0;
    position: fixed;
    width: 100%;
    z-index: -1;
}

.flowers-left {
    bottom: 0;
    left: -831px;
    margin-left: 50%;
    position: absolute;
}

.flowers-right {
    bottom: 0;
    left: 501px;
    margin-left: 50%;
    position: absolute;
}